Robin Goff Obituary

Mrs. Robin D. Goff

Mrs. Robin D. Goff, age 46, of Ocean Springs, MS., died Tuesday, April 20, 2004, in Biloxi. Mrs. Goff was a resident of the community for six years. She was born in Evergreen, AL., and was raised in Milbrook, AL. She had finished her prerequisites and was to start nursing school this past January. She loved fishing and gardening. Mrs. Goff was a Baptist. She was preceded in death by her mother, Gladys Olmstead Davis. Survivors include her husband, Anthony Goff of the St. Martin Community, a daughter, Amanda W. Lee of Daphne, AL., two sons, Bobby Joe Willmon of Monroeville, AL, and Jeremy F. Sheehan of Livingston, AL., her father, Edsel R. Davis, a sister, Marguerite Walker , a brother, Eddie Davis, all of Prattville, AL., and five grandchildren, B.J. Willmon, Parker Willmon, Taylor Lee, Lauren Grace Lee, and Hunter Sessions. Visitation will be on Thursday, April 22, 2004, from 6-8 PM, with a 10 AM chapel service on Friday, April 23, 2004, all at the Ocean Springs Chapel, Bradford O'Keefe Funeral Home.
